Reported
Businessinsider, Wednesday (1/1/2016), the startup can generate multiple
benefits, but the team is not solid, making business startup becomes
diminished. Lynn LeBlanc, technology entrepreneur startup reveal tips on
building a good team.
"Prior to gold,
make sure your team has the ability to create success," said LeBlanc, CEO
and founder of HotLink.
1. Employ People
Unknown
LeBlanc reveal one
key to successfully building a startup, is to choose people who are well known
ability. "The more you know the benefits (team members), the more
predictable the success of what you're trying to achieve," he said.
2. Long-Term Partner
LeBlanc could reap $
10 million for the financing of HotLink. HotLink is a technology startup that
simplifies IT management and hybrid cloud.
Certainly find this
partner that has the resources to help cover costs. So, you do not need to
bring investors 'savior' when companies are in crisis.
3. Avoid Workers
Lack of Experience
LeBlanc advised not
to hire employees who do not have the experience accumulated over several
years. Human resources is a key in building the company's success.
4. Integration of
Inter-Sector
According to
LeBlanc, should the necessary coordination between the inside of the body of
startup companies. Each must have a role and responsibility for the field work.
For example, focus
on the technical part of his business. While, there are sections that deal with
sensitivity to the needs of consumers during the development phase of a product
or service. Thus, you can save more time and avoid stress.
5. Build Company
Passion
LeBlanc reveal,
startup may moderate decrease or increase in revenue. If someone is only
oriented towards the salary he obtained, without passion or zeal to work in the
company, then this could be a barrier to make the company thrive. Patience
needed for years to build a successful startup.
